Job summary

Unisys is seeking a Data and Analytics Specialist in Bengaluru to drive insights from large datasets. You will build advanced data models, dashboards, and reports using Visier, Power BI, Power Query, and Power Pivot, while collaborating with cross‑functional teams.

The role requires 4–6 years of hands-on analytics experience, strong Excel skills, and expertise in SQL; Workday Reporting is a plus. This is an on‑site Bengaluru position at RGA Tech Park, Bengaluru, India.

Position Overview:

We are seeking a highly skilled and experienced Data and Analytics Specialist to join our team. As a Data and Analytics Specialist, you will play a pivotal role in our organization, utilizing your 4-6 years of experience in data analysis and reporting to drive insights and inform strategic decision-making. Your expertise in Visier, Workday Reporting, Advanced Excel, Power BI, SQL, Power Query, Power Pivot, and complex formulas will be essential in handling complex datasets, creating advanced data models, and delivering actionable reports and visualizations.

Responsibilities:
  • Data Analysis and Interpretation: Analyze large and complex datasets using advanced Excel functions, Power Query, and SQL queries to identify patterns, trends, and insights. Utilize complex formulas in Excel to manipulate and transform data as needed. Interpret the data to provide actionable recommendations to stakeholders.
  • Reporting and Visualization: Develop interactive dashboards and reports using Power BI, Visier, incorporating Power Query and Power Pivot, to present data-driven insights in a clear and compelling manner. Collaborate with stakeholders to understand their requirements and create customized visualizations that effectively communicate key metrics and KPIs.
  • Data Modeling and Manipulation: Design and implement advanced data models using Power Pivot to support reporting and analytics requirements. Utilize Power Query to extract, transform, and load (ETL) data from various sources into a centralized data repository. Transform and cleanse data using complex formulas to ensure accuracy and consistency.
  • Performance Monitoring: Develop and implement monitoring mechanisms to track the performance and effectiveness of data analytics initiatives. Utilize Power Pivot to create advanced calculations and measures. Identify areas for improvement and proactively suggest solutions to enhance efficiency and accuracy.
  • Collaboration and Stakeholder Management: Work closely with cross-functional teams, including business leaders, data engineers, and IT professionals, to understand their data requirements and deliver insights that align with business goals. Communicate complex technical concepts, including Power Query, Power Pivot, and complex formulas, to non-technical stakeholders in a clear and concise manner.
  • Continuous Learning and Innovation: Stay up to date with industry trends, emerging technologies, and best practices in data analytics. Identify opportunities to leverage Power Query, Power Pivot, and advanced Excel functions to enhance data analysis processes and deliver more impactful insights.
